United We Ride expands for greater goal

THE iconic shield logos of Harley-Davidson and The Salvation Army are joining forces once again for the annual United We Ride fundraiser which will take place on Saturday 12 September. Riders of all makes and models of motorcycles are invited to participate, as are friends and family who want to be part of the day. […]

From the 1950s to today, Valley Players still making magic

FOR more than seven decades, local theatre enthusiasts have been entertaining audiences and fostering creativity in the Nambucca Valley, and that proud tradition is continuing as the Valley Players prepare to present their latest home-grown production, ‘A Pirate’s Fortune’. The group traces its origins back to the 1950s when it was established as the Macksville […]

Sausage dog festival at Scotts Head

A SIZZLE of sausage dogs will descend upon Club Scotts on Sunday, 21 June, to celebrate World Dachshund Day with the annual Dachshund Festival. The dog friendly event will feature competitions for the longest, shortest and best-dressed dachshunds, pet store displays and a free photo booth. The event is timed with the winter solstice in […]
